Varsity Bound Instructions

In this article we'll walk through the process of submitting track meet entries in Bound.
1. Click the Program tab for Girls or Boys Track & Field

2. On the Program page, click Meet Entries.


3. The Meet Entries page will list all the competitions your team's are listed as a
participant in. Click the green button next to the meet to start the entry process.

If you're not seeing a meet listed that should, that either means the host is not using
Bound's meet registration tool, the competition hasn't been created yet by the host,
and/or the host has simply not added your team as a participant to the competition yet.
4. To enter athletes into an event, click Enter Athletes / Enter a Team. Click the + button
next to the athlete to enter them in that event. For relays, select the athletes from the
dropdown menus. Then click Save.

The specific entry limits for each event will be listed on the entry pages.
5. Once completed and ready to submit, click Save and Declare at the bottom of the
page. This will mark your entries as official and you won't be able to change them.

If not done yet, you can also save and come back later using the Save Without
Declaring button.
Other Notes:

- If marks have been updated in the system after you have entered the athletes, the
marks will be auto updated without having to re-enter those athletes.

- If you hit “Save and Declare” you will get a warning box that shows what events you
have not entered and that this decision is final.
- Once you “Declare” you will receive a date and time that your entries were declared
and again both the events and athletes pages can be printed.
